TURF TOPICS. (By "Moturoa”.) Fine weather has been experienced at Awapuni this week, and the course is in excellent order for racing on Thursday. Acceptances are first class, and racing should be of a high order. In Palmerston they like Volo, Paoanui and Little River for the Prince of Wales Handicap, and in the Telegraph Handicap the most discussed horses are Still Sea, Silver Link and Chimera.
There has been a good deal of talk about the withdrawal of Gloaming from Saturday s Gold Cup at Trentham, the general opinion being that Mr. Greenwood did not care to risk defeat by Amythas. If the Canterbury horseowner was afraid to tackle an infirm horse like Amythas, who has to be trained most carefully to allow of racing at all, as Is generally considered, it savors of the ridiculous —and such a well-trained equine as the redoubtable Gloaming could hardly have been ‘'knocked out” by the exercise gallop he had on the first day of the meeting.
Penalties only bring Mlreusonta's weight up to 7.3 in the Great Easter Handicap at Riccarton, and the double-winner at Trtothain looks to have a great show at Christchurch. Possibly there may be a surprise in store for backers in the Great Autumn, but Greenwood’s elect and Gasbag are sure to run well.
The principal winning owners at the recent Wellington meeting were: A. B. Williams £llBO, A. Goodman £lO5O, F. S. Easton £BOO, W. F. Desha £7OO, R. A. McKenzie £7OO, G. W. Greenwood £695, J. S. McLeod £575, Sir George Clifford £565, E. Riddiford £550.
Boy Reed and Harold Young, with a brace each, headed the winning jockeys. Others to score were L. Morris, R. S. Bagby, L. G. Butler, R. Hatch, T. Gordon, D. Gunn, A. Wbrniald, A. Reed, H. Goldfinch, A. J. McFlinn, J. Barry and H. Wiggins.
The Auckland light-weight, H. Wiggins, will have the mount on Detroit in the Prince of Wales Handicap at Awapuni. The old horse is going well, and may prove troublesome if the sting is out of the ground.
D. Webster will probably take Fisher, Bestir and Demoness to Australia shortly. The two first-named should pay their way on the other side.
Feilding handicaps are due on Friday, after the first day’s racing at Awapuni. Weights for the minor events at the Canterbury J.C. Easter meeting will be declared on Monday next.
Owners and trainers of trotting horses are reminded that acceptance for the Waimate Plains Trotting Club’s meeting close on Friday next, at 8 p.m.
Mr. J. B. Gaisford will be represented by Mattock and Dodo (All Red—By By) at Awapuni. Dodo, who figures in a two-year-old event on the second day, is a trifle backward in condition.
